Li Cheng Enterprise Q3 profit climbs YOY

Li Cheng Enterprise Co. Ltd. said its normalized net income for the third quarter came to 91 Taiwan cents per share, an increase from 40 cents per share in the prior-year period.

Normalized net income, which excludes unusual gains or losses on a pre- and after-tax basis, was NT$128.3 million, an increase from NT$56.7 million in the prior-year period.

The normalized profit margin climbed to 23.8% from 15.3% in the year-earlier period.

Total revenue climbed 45.3% year over year to NT$539.5 million from NT$371.3 million, and total operating expenses rose 28.9% on an annual basis to NT$366.1 million from NT$284.0 million.

Reported net income increased on an annual basis to NT$174.5 million, or NT$1.24 per share, from NT$77.8 million, or 55 cents per share.

As of Nov. 12, US$1 was equivalent to NT$32.73.
